Lil Durk, also known as Durkio, is an American rapper, singer, songwriter, and record producer. He is a founder, and the lead member, of collective and record label Only the Family (OTF), and is considered a pioneer of Chicago-based hip-hop drill music. His songs as lead singer include “Viral Moment,” “3 Headed Goat,” “Backdoor,” “The Voice,” “Broadway Girls,” “Ahhh Ha,” “Hot Shit,” and “All My Life.” His featured songs include “Laugh Now Cry Later,” “Back in Blood,” “Every Chance I Get,” and “Who Want Smoke??” He is also known as The Voice, Smurk, and Mustafa Abdul Malak.

He was raised in Englewood, Chicago. His father, Dontay Banks, Sr., is serving two life sentences without the possibility of parole. His brother, Dontay “DThang” Banks, Jr., and cousin, rapper McArthur “OTF NuNu” Swindle/Nuski, have both been murdered, each on a different occasion. His manager, Uchenna “OTF Chino Dolla” Agina, has also been shot and killed.

Lil Durk is married to fashion blogger and entrepreneur India Royale. He has seven children, including a daughter with India. Lil Durk is Muslim.

Lil Durk’s paternal grandmother was Lee Dorothy Bowen (the daughter of Willie Bowens and Alma Godfrey). Lee was born in Greenville, Mississippi. Willie was the son of Willie Bowens and Erma Jones.

Lil Durk’s maternal grandmother is named Hattie Lee Woodard.
